ADO Den Haag

They are called Den Haag for short and nicknames include De Residentieclub, De Ooievaars or De Cabreilianz Clabianz. The club colours are yellow and green, which are part of the club crest and jerseys. For their home games they use the Cars Jeans Stadium, which has a capacity for 15,000 people. This Dutch football club was founded in the city of The Hague in 1905.

Heracles Almelo

They are called Heraclieden and their club colours are black and white. These can be found both on the club crest and on the home jersey, which has black and white vertical stripes. They are at home in the Erve Asito stadium, which has a capacity of 12,080 seats. The Dutch side was founded in the town of Almeo in 1903, then still under its former original name of Heracles. Interestingly, the club takes its name from a figure in Greek mythology, Heracles, son of the god Zeus. In 1974, the name was changed to SC Heracles '74 and has had its current name since 1998.
